У меня есть машина с установленной Ubuntu 12.04, с двумя мониторами, через VGA и DVI интерфейс. Монитор оснащен одним сенсорным экраном, а другой - обычным ЖК-монитором.
Сенсорный экран изготовлен в Китае неизвестной марки, и я использую драйвер eGalax. Сенсорный экран теперь обнаружен и работает, но мне нужно выполнить некоторую калибровку, так как он неправильно выполняет щелчок при касании.
Проблема в том, что когда я использую xinput_calibrator, он показывает 4 крестика, на которые нужно нажать, потому что я использую двойной монитор, теперь крестики показывают 2 на сенсорном экране (сенсорный), а остальные на другом монитор, который является обычным сенсорным монитором.
Пожалуйста, помогите, спасибо.
==== ПОПРОБОВАЛ ЭТО, НЕ УДАЧИ =========
Я попытался отключить второй монитор и затем повторить калибровку с помощью xinput_calibration, а затем сохранил ее. Перезагрузите, все точность в порядке, и сенсорный экран работает отлично. НО при повторном подключении 2-го монитора (ЖК-телевизор Samsung, через HDMI) калибровка сенсорного экрана просто пропала, точность теряется. Коснитесь одной точки, система щелкнет другой.
Мои экраны были настроены на 1024x768 на обоих мониторах. С сенсорным экраном слева. Система (Ubuntu 12.04 x64) видит это как большое разрешение 2048x768.
Решил проблему, используя Матрицу преобразования координат . Ну да, мне нужно снять второй (не сенсорный) монитор и запустить xinput_calibrator. Из-за полученного в результате номера калибровки я применяю матрицу и подключаю второй монитор. Все работает хорошо.
Спасибо всем.
Просто удалите второй монитор, затем выполните калибровку с помощью программы, помеченной xinput, после калибровки подключите второй монитор, и ваши заботы исчезли, и все сделано
Надеюсь, я помог
Просто снимите второй монитор, выполните калибровку, используя xinput_calibrator
, а затем подключите второй монитор.